The spiral cube sculpture by Radoslav Sultov, Taiwan white marble, 130 x 130 x 130 cm, located in front of BenQ Corporation-Headquarters at 12 Jihu Road Neihu, Taipei 114 Taiwan. The sculpture has a layered spiral pattern embedded on each side of the cube. The layered vortex pyramids intersect a hollow space at the core of the cube. Sultov’s spiral cube was among the selected original sculptural works with the theme of harmony between environment and architectural space for the first BenQ International Sculpture Workshop in Taiwan in 2010. The cube has on each side a figure constructed by nesting a number of square polygons. The pattern is a result of complex sequences that can either be explained through mathematics or observed within natural forms. The cube is mounted on one corner in a specific balanced position so it can unfold its full capacity in three-dimensional space.

I am interested in exploring the aesthetics of geometric transformation and pattern design.

Radoslav Sultov has 20+ years as an art professional. He graduated with a Master’s Degree in Sculpture from the National Academy of Fine Arts in Sofia. Radoslav Sultov specializes in creating contemporary sculpture artwork for public spaces, private collections, and outdoor environments. Sultov has gained international recognition with public sculptures exhibited in over 20 countries. His work can be seen in numerous outdoor collections and public commissions in Canada, Taiwan, France, China, Turkey, Italy, Denmark, Japan, and more.
